Although case studies have reported problems, these large-scale, controlled studies have shown no evidence indicating that CM supplementation in healthy individuals is a detriment to kidney functioning. In fact, Poortmans et al. have shown no detrimental effects of short- (5 days), medium- (14 days), or long-term (10 months to 5 years) CM supplementation on renal function 5,73,74. Much of the concern about CM supplementation and renal function has centered around concerns over increased serum creatinine levels. Since that time, other individual case studies have been published posing that CM supplementation caused deleterious effects on renal function 71,72. These findings suggest that it is highly likely that creatine ethyl ester supplementation provides little to no ergogenic advantage, by serving to only increase levels of the waste product, creatinine, which is then excreted via the kidneys. In the case described, the ingestion of the body building supplement creatine ethyl ester caused serum creatinine concentration to markedly increase. Note that patient stopped taking bodybuilding supplements at approximately 2 weeks, resulting in the decrease in serum creatinine, and the subsequent increase in eGFR. The role of CK in energy management is maintenance of PCr levels to provide an immediate energy supply in the first few seconds of physical activity. The primary activity of AMPK is to phosphorylate proteins especially enzymes and by this action regulate the activity of key enzymes that operate important reactions and pathways. When activated, it in turn stimulates a range of physiological and biochemical processes and pathways that increase ATP production and at the same time switch off pathways that involve ATP consumption.
